Hipster Hotel in Mexico

NY Times travel writer Bonnie Tsui shacked up at Hotel Básico recently and here is what we learned:
· The hotel is not right on the beach, but it is just a block away.
· Free wireless is avialable.
· The on-site bar is loud enough to interfere with your sleep.
· A white Polaroid camera and film is attached to your bedpost.
· The rooftop lounge offers two giant soaking tubs, some beach beds, and a kick ass view of the Caribbean and Cozumel.
Bonnie's bottomline?
--not right on the beach, but it offers a central location, a friendly staff and an excellent food and bar scene. It is ideal for hipsters and young couples on a romantic getaway looking for something different in tropical-themed rooms with a playful minimalist air.
Also: Each of the 15 rooms comes with flippers and the rooftop soaking pools are made out of old oil tanks.
